Output dd89bccdb666000a2deeefb4292befa48a7a3a892632e3bb7f624c120408b5fd:13

value
29218527
script pubkey
OP_0 OP_PUSHBYTES_20 ce2c7dd864be23dc05eb0cc1c7d6ec0a1c2fce3d
address
ltc1qeck8mkryhc3acp0tpnqu04hvpgwzln3ayu7vs2
transaction
dd89bccdb666000a2deeefb4292befa48a7a3a892632e3bb7f624c120408b5fd
spent
true